Definition of Adrenaline Rush

An adrenaline rush is the sudden release of the hormone adrenaline, also called epinephrine, into the bloodstream. This hormone is produced by the adrenal glands, which are located above the kidneys. When released, adrenaline activates the body’s fight-or-flight response, a survival mechanism designed to prepare the body to react to danger. The effects of an adrenaline rush are immediate and can include increased heart rate, elevated blood pressure, faster breathing, and heightened mental focus.

How Adrenaline Works in the Body

Adrenaline rush begins in the brain, typically in response to a stressful or exciting stimulus. The hypothalamus signals the adrenal glands to release adrenaline into the bloodstream. Once released, adrenaline binds to receptors in various organs and tissues, leading to a series of physiological changes

  • HeartBeats faster to pump more blood to muscles and vital organs.
  • LungsBreathing rate increases to supply more oxygen.
  • MusclesReceive more oxygen and nutrients, enhancing strength and speed.
  • LiverReleases glucose for immediate energy.
  • PupilsDilate to improve vision and alertness.

These changes collectively prepare the body to respond quickly to any challenge or threat, whether it requires fighting or fleeing.

Triggers of an Adrenaline Rush

Several situations can trigger an adrenaline rush, ranging from dangerous to exciting scenarios. Common triggers include

  • Physical danger, such as encountering a wild animal or being in a car accident.
  • Extreme sports, like skydiving, bungee jumping, or rock climbing.
  • Emotional stress, such as fear, anger, or intense anticipation.
  • Surprise or unexpected events, like a sudden loud noise or unexpected news.
  • High-pressure situations, such as public speaking or performing on stage.

Even activities that are enjoyable or thrilling can provoke an adrenaline rush, illustrating that the body responds similarly to excitement and threat.

Physical Effects of an Adrenaline Rush

During an adrenaline rush, the body undergoes a series of changes designed to enhance performance and survival. These include

  • Increased heart rateEnsures more oxygen-rich blood reaches muscles quickly.
  • Rapid breathingProvides more oxygen for energy production.
  • Heightened sensesVision and hearing become more acute.
  • Increased energyGlucose released from the liver boosts strength and stamina.
  • Temporary pain suppressionAllows you to continue functioning despite injuries.
  • Enhanced focusThe brain prioritizes attention to immediate threats or tasks.

These effects can last from a few minutes to longer depending on the intensity of the trigger and the individual’s physiological response.

Mental Effects of Adrenaline

An adrenaline rush also affects the mind. It can heighten alertness, improve reaction times, and increase confidence temporarily. Many people describe a feeling of exhilaration or euphoria during the peak of an adrenaline rush. However, prolonged exposure to high levels of adrenaline, especially in stressful environments, can lead to anxiety, restlessness, and difficulty concentrating.

Adrenaline Rush and Performance

Adrenaline can have both positive and negative effects on performance. On one hand, it can increase strength, speed, and mental clarity, which is beneficial in sports, emergency situations, or challenging tasks. On the other hand, too much adrenaline may lead to overexertion, shakiness, or mistakes due to heightened tension. Athletes and performers often learn to manage adrenaline to maximize benefits while minimizing drawbacks.

Managing Adrenaline Rushes

Learning to manage adrenaline is important for both physical and mental health. Techniques include

  • Deep breathingHelps slow the heart rate and calm the body.
  • Mindfulness and meditationReduce stress and prevent overreaction to triggers.
  • Physical activityReleasing energy through exercise can balance adrenaline levels.
  • Preparation and practiceFamiliarity with stressful tasks can reduce the intensity of the adrenaline rush.

Proper management ensures that adrenaline serves its purpose without causing negative health effects.

Adrenaline Rush and Health

Occasional adrenaline rushes are generally harmless and even beneficial. However, chronic stress leading to constant adrenaline release can contribute to health problems such as high blood pressure, heart disease, anxiety, and insomnia. Balancing adrenaline with relaxation and recovery periods is crucial for long-term well-being.
